How to Find a Private Psychiatrist Online
While not all online psychiatrists offer this service however, a growing number of them offer it. Telehealth software is frequently employed to help patients. They may also make telephone calls or video calls.
Some of the larger telehealth services like Talkspace and LiveHealth provide one-click access to both a therapist and a psychiatrist/prescriber in an easy-to-use platform. They also provide the option of working on weekends and evenings, as well as 24/7 customer assistance.

Confidentiality
Online psychiatry offers a safe and effective treatment for a wide variety of mental health problems. A private psychiatrist online can evaluate your situation, diagnose it, and provide follow-up treatment. They can prescribe medications if necessary. You must ensure that the therapist is equipped with all necessary equipment and a quiet space. Additionally, you must ensure that no one else is able to hear or overhear what is being said.
Telepsychiatry has become more popular however, many people are reluctant to speak to someone via a computer screen. Online appointments for psychiatry are exactly as effective as those in person. Moreover, they offer a number of benefits that traditional in-person therapy doesn't, including the convenience as well as affordability and security.
Psychotherapy has experienced rapid change in recent years, as technology has provided new opportunities for the delivery of and access to mental health services. From rotary phones to email, text messaging and Telemental health (TMHT) and much more the practice of psychotherapy has been profoundly influenced by technological advancement.
The technological advancement also creates challenges for the privacy of personal health information. While it is crucial for healthcare providers to adopt new technology however, they must ensure the tools they use comply with ethical standards for confidentiality. This includes assessing the potential risk of disclosure to unauthorized individuals during each session and ensuring that clients are aware of the risks involved in online therapy.
It's important that you choose a psychiatrist online who is qualified and licensed. Most telepsychiatrists have extensive training in the field of psychiatry and are medically licensed professionals. They also have the knowledge and experience to create secure and welcoming treatment environments for their clients. A psychiatrist who is sensitive to culture is able to provide better services to clients from marginalized communities.
Additionally an online psychiatrist can conduct a complete psychiatric evaluation of your condition, as long as you are in a private psychiatrist london uk space without distractions. They can also prescribe a medication after the online evaluation, so in the event that it is legal in your country. However it is crucial to be aware that psychiatrists is not legally able to prescribe controlled substances through telehealth, such as benzodiazepines or ADHD stimulants.
Insurance
Online psychiatry may be a possibility if you are insured. There are numerous online telehealth services that provide psychiatry appointments, including Talkiatry and MDLive. These services are designed to be affordable and simple to use. The majority of these services are billed per session and you can pay with a credit card, HSA/FSA account or account to pay. You may be able to obtain free telehealth trials from a few of these companies.
Online psychiatrists can provide therapy and/or medication management services in addition to psychiatry. The American Psychiatric Association recommends that patients work with both a therapist and psychiatrist to achieve the optimal results. Some telehealth platforms permit users to connect with therapy providers as well as a psychiatrist quicker than others. Brightside is one example. It provides a psychiatry program that includes therapy as well as medication. You can also find a private psychiatrist who will accept your health insurance. It is recommended to check with your insurance provider before making an appointment to make sure that the service is covered.
Whether or not you can access online psychiatry services through your insurance is contingent upon your location and the type of insurance you have, and whether the doctor is covered by. The majority of psychiatrists with insurance claims are part of group commercial plans or Medicare Advantage. However some psychiatrists are able consult patients with self-pay. Some telehealth services are now advertising their ability to treat patients who have noncommercial insurance.
Before you sign up for online psychiatrist's services be sure to verify their credentials and specialties. Make sure they are trained in the condition that you are suffering from. Many telehealth services provide information about their doctors. You can typically find out about the qualifications they have by visiting their website.
Some telehealth services are geared towards mental health, whereas others offer allergy and medical care. LiveHealth Online, for example has a wide range of board-certified providers and its psychiatrists can be contacted during the night and on weekends. It has high user satisfaction ratings and has various payment options.
In addition to psychiatry, telehealth services offer counseling and support for people suffering from depression, bipolar disorder, and anxiety. Some of these services have a dedicated line for people who are experiencing suicidal thoughts. These services are not affordable and could be costly for some.
